01 . What are cookies?

Cookies are small text files that websites download to your browser or device (computer, tablet, mobile phone, smart TV, etc.) when you visit them. They are used to store and retrieve information, which may be updated and accessed by the entity responsible for their installation — from enabling navigation to remembering your preferences or understanding, in aggregate, how the site is used.

The information collected through cookies may include your IP address, the date and time of your visits to our website, the pages visited and the time spent on them, among other browsing data. This information is linked to a code that does not allow us to obtain your name or any other identifying data. That code acts as an identifier to recognise you on each visit and maintain the information associated with it, and is considered pseudonymised data.o.
